Impressive Wins

Kansas Basketball

One of the standout moments from the regular season was Kansas' victory over Baylor, the number one ranked team in the nation at the time. The Jayhawks put on an impressive performance, leading from start to finish and earning a 71-58 win. This win showed that Kansas is still a formidable team and capable of playing at a high level against top-ranked opponents.

Another notable win for Kansas came against Texas Tech. The Jayhawks won a hard-fought battle in overtime, 67-61. This win was especially important as Texas Tech is another talented team that has had success throughout the season. Kansas showed resilience and determination in this game, which are key traits for any team heading into the postseason.

Inconsistent Performance

Kansas Jayhawks

While Kansas had some impressive victories, there were also some disappointing losses throughout the regular season. Perhaps the most surprising loss came against Oklahoma State, a team that had struggled for much of the season. The Jayhawks were outplayed from the start, losing 75-70. This loss highlighted some of the inconsistencies in Kansas' performance this season.

Another loss that stung for Kansas was against Texas. The Jayhawks had a 14-point lead in the second half, but Texas rallied to pull off a 75-72 upset. This loss showed that even when Kansas seemed to be in control, they were vulnerable and could be beaten by any opponent if they weren't playing at their best.

Player Standouts

Kansas Basketball Player

One of the most reliable players for Kansas this season was Ochai Agbaji. The junior guard averaged 14.5 points per game and was a consistent threat from beyond the arc. Agbaji's ability to knock down shots from deep made him a valuable asset for the Jayhawks throughout the season.

Jalen Wilson was another standout player for Kansas this season. The sophomore forward had a team-high 7.8 rebounds per game and was also third on the team in scoring, averaging 12.1 points per game. Wilson's size and athleticism made him a difficult matchup for opponents, and his rebounding was especially valuable for a Kansas team that struggled on the boards at times.
